Experience

Experience will either help us to succeed or cause us to conitinue failing. Throughout our lives, we come to regret many things that we did and did not do.

We often look back at these as wasted time or an opportunity missed.

However, as life progresses, you begin to realise that there is no such thing as a regret.

Everything that happens to you teaches you something or reconfirms an important life lesson that you have not fully understood yet.

From everything that happens to us, we can either take with us negative regrets or positive lessons that will help us in the future.

Those that choose to carry their regrets around with them will cull their future growth.

Those who choose to take and learn the lesson being taught, will catalyse their future growth.

Not everything that happens to you will be pleasent, successful and enjoyable. There will be great tests of character and inner strength in every area of your life, from dealing with the death of a loved one to coping with pressures at work. Most people view experiences by how much they enjoy it and how satisfying they find it. However, the most important lessons are taught in the most difficult times. Being able to learn these lessons is the most difficult part of life.
